The Tampa Bay Buccaneers have signed seventh-round running back Michael Smith and seventh-round tight end Drake Dunsmore to four-year contracts. As a senior at Utah State, Smith rushed for 870 yards and nine touchdowns last season in a backup role. A versatile player capable of lining up at fullback, H-back or tight end, Dunsmore caught 143 passes for 1,567 yards and 14 touchdowns at Northwestern. The Buccaneers now have five remaining unsigned draft picks.
